I had the privilege of attending the Power Conference last week hosted by Juzo USA, and had breakfast with the owner of Juzo, a family-owned company that has been serving the compression and lymphatic community globally for over 100 years across four generations.
When you sit with leaders who have dedicated that much time to this field, one message becomes clear.

🧠 In wound care we have to ask:
What are we really looking at?
Is it venous disease… phlebolymphedema… or lymphatic disease?

When we recognize the condition correctly, we can:
✔ Build the right treatment plan
✔ Apply the appropriate compression solutions
✔ Document properly so patients can receive coverage under the Lymphedema Treatment Act

That’s exactly why we will be launching a new course this April, designed specifically for wound care practitioners to help quickly identify lymphatic disease and create the right intervention plan.

Upon completion, participants will earn a Micro-Credential in Lymphatic Recognition for Wound Care, demonstrating advanced training in identifying and supporting patients with lymphatic disease.

Because at the end of the day:
If we don’t identify the disease correctly, we can’t treat it correctly.
